中间数据库连接是什么意思

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    中间数据库连接是指在一个系统或应用程序中使用的中间层或中间组件来连接和管理多个数据库之间的通信和交互。它可以提供一种统一的接口和协议,使不同类型的数据库能够互相通信和交换数据。

    1. 数据库统一接口:中间数据库连接可以提供一种统一的接口和协议,使得不同类型的数据库能够通过同一个接口进行连接和操作。这样一来,开发人员可以使用统一的代码和语法来访问和操作不同的数据库,而不需要关心底层数据库的差异性。

    2. 数据库连接池:中间数据库连接可以实现数据库连接的池化管理,通过维护一定数量的数据库连接,可以提高系统的性能和并发能力。连接池可以避免频繁地建立和销毁数据库连接,节省了资源和时间。

    3. 数据库事务管理:中间数据库连接可以提供事务管理的功能,保证数据库操作的一致性和完整性。通过中间层的事务管理,可以将多个数据库操作组合成一个原子性的操作,要么全部成功,要么全部失败,确保数据的一致性。

    4. 数据库缓存:中间数据库连接可以实现数据的缓存功能,将频繁访问的数据存储在中间层,减少对数据库的访问压力。通过缓存,可以提高系统的响应速度和性能。

    5. 数据库路由和负载均衡:中间数据库连接可以实现数据库的路由和负载均衡功能,将请求分发到不同的数据库节点上,实现数据的分布式存储和访问。通过路由和负载均衡,可以提高系统的可扩展性和容错性,增加系统的稳定性和可用性。

    总之,中间数据库连接在系统架构中起到了连接和管理多个数据库的重要作用,提供了统一的接口、连接池、事务管理、缓存、路由和负载均衡等功能,可以提高系统的性能、可扩展性和可用性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    中间数据库连接是指在应用程序与数据库之间建立的一个连接层。它的作用是将应用程序与数据库之间的通信进行封装和管理,提供统一的接口,简化开发和维护工作。

    中间数据库连接的使用可以带来以下几个优点:

    1. 数据库的解耦:通过中间数据库连接,应用程序可以与多个不同类型的数据库进行交互,而不需要直接依赖于某个具体的数据库。这样一来,如果需要更换数据库,只需要修改中间数据库连接的配置,而不需要修改应用程序的代码。

    2. 连接池管理:中间数据库连接可以维护一个连接池,提供可复用的数据库连接对象。这样可以避免频繁地创建和销毁数据库连接,提高数据库访问的效率。

    3. 事务管理:中间数据库连接可以支持事务管理,提供事务的开启、提交和回滚等操作。通过中间数据库连接,应用程序可以将多个数据库操作组合成一个原子性的事务,保证数据库操作的一致性。

    4. 安全性控制:中间数据库连接可以对数据库访问进行权限控制和安全验证。通过中间数据库连接,可以设置访问数据库的用户和密码,限制用户对数据库的操作权限,提高数据的安全性。

    总之,中间数据库连接是在应用程序与数据库之间建立的一个连接层,它可以简化开发和维护工作,提供统一的接口,管理数据库的连接、事务和安全性等操作。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    中间数据库连接是指在应用程序与数据库之间建立的一个中间层。它充当着应用程序与数据库之间的桥梁,负责处理数据库的连接与操作,提供对数据库的访问接口。

    中间数据库连接的作用是将应用程序与数据库解耦,降低系统的复杂性。通过中间数据库连接,应用程序可以使用统一的接口来访问不同类型的数据库,而不需要直接与数据库进行交互。这样做的好处是,应用程序可以更加灵活地切换和管理不同数据库,而不需要修改大量的代码。

    下面是中间数据库连接的一般操作流程:

    1. 配置数据库连接参数:在应用程序中,需要配置数据库连接所需的参数,包括数据库的地址、端口、用户名、密码等信息。

    2. 建立数据库连接:使用数据库连接池技术,应用程序从连接池中获取一个可用的数据库连接对象。连接池可以提前创建一定数量的连接,当应用程序需要连接数据库时,从连接池中获取一个连接对象并进行使用。

    3. 执行数据库操作:通过数据库连接对象,应用程序可以执行各种数据库操作,包括查询、插入、更新、删除等操作。应用程序可以使用SQL语句或者ORM框架来执行数据库操作。

    4. 处理数据库结果:执行数据库操作后,应用程序会得到一个结果集。根据具体的需求,应用程序可以对结果集进行处理,提取需要的数据。

    5. 关闭数据库连接:在应用程序不再需要连接数据库时,需要手动关闭数据库连接。通过关闭连接,可以释放数据库资源,避免资源泄露和浪费。

    中间数据库连接的实现可以使用各种不同的技术和工具,例如JDBC、ORM框架、连接池等。具体选择哪种方式取决于应用程序的需求和开发团队的技术栈。无论选择哪种方式,中间数据库连接都是提高应用程序与数据库之间交互效率和灵活性的重要组成部分。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部